CVE-2026-73626 1 Jupyter 1 Jupyterlab 2026-08-28 7.5 High
JupyterLab versions >=4.6.0,<=4.6.1 and <=4.5.9 contain an allowlist/blocklist enforcement gap in PyPIExtensionManager.install(). A missing 'await' caused the is_install_allowed coroutine to never execute, so the extension allowlist/blocklist check was not enforced for direct callers of install(). The stock JupyterLab HTTP API and Extension Manager UI are not affected, as they perform a separate, correctly awaited check. The issue affects only deployments where a custom extension or downstream integration imports PyPIExtensionManager and calls install() directly with a package name influenced by untrusted input, an allowlist/blocklist is configured, the PyPI Extension Manager is enabled, and kernels and terminals are disabled or delegated to remote hosts. Fixed in JupyterLab 4.6.2 and 4.5.10.

CVE-2026-75338 2026-08-27 9.8 Critical
disconf (Distributed Configuration Management Platform) 2.6.36 is vulnerable to Incorrect Access Control. The config-fetching APIs /api/config/item, /api/config/file, /api/config/list and /api/config/simple/list are exposed without authentication. The LoginInterceptor explicitly whitelists these four paths, so any anonymous attacker can read every configuration item and configuration file managed by the config center.

CVE-2026-76313 1 Splunk 2 Splunk, Splunk Enterprise 2026-08-27 8.8 High
In Splunk Enterprise versions below 10.4.2, 10.2.6, 10.0.9, and 9.4.14, a user who does not hold the "admin" or "power" Splunk roles could perform Remote Code Execution (RCE) by uploading a malicious knowledge bundle and causing it to be used by distributed search, which can allow for access to all relevant data and affect system integrity and availability. The vulnerability is possible because the Representational State Transfer (REST) API endpoint for knowledge bundle upload does not require the high-privilege capability edit_dist_peer, and distributed search accepts caller-supplied knowledge bundle selections from users who do not hold that capability. CVE-2026-76312 1 Splunk 2 Splunk, Splunk Enterprise 2026-08-27 9.4 Critical
In Splunk Enterprise versions below 10.4.1, 10.2.6, 10.0.9, and 9.4.14, an unauthenticated user who can read the Hypertext Markup Language (HTML) source of a page that embeds a Splunk report could use exposed session material to access all relevant data and affect system integrity. The vulnerability is possible because the dispatch archive download path does not correctly enforce the embedded-report authorization boundary and includes sensitive session material in archived search-job data.
